Crystal Structure of the methyltransferase BC_2162 in complex with S-Adenosyl-L-Homocysteine from Bacillus cereus, Northeast Structural Genomics Consortium Target BcR20

Released:
Source organism: Bacillus cereus ATCC 14579
Entry authors: Forouhar F, Neely H, Seetharaman J, Ciano C, Ma L, Zhao L, Everett JK, Nair R, Acton TB, Rost B, Montelione GT, Tong L, Hunt JF, Northeast Structural Genomics Consortium (NESG)
